mirror of
https://github.com/nodejs/node.git
synced 2025-05-01 08:42:45 +00:00

Make changes so that tests will pass when the comma-dangle settings applied to the rest of the code base are also applied to tests. PR-URL: https://github.com/nodejs/node/pull/37930 Reviewed-By: James M Snell <jasnell@gmail.com> Reviewed-By: Derek Lewis <DerekNonGeneric@inf.is>
31 lines
842 B
JavaScript
31 lines
842 B
JavaScript
'use strict';
|
|
// Fixes regression from v4
|
|
require('../common');
|
|
const assert = require('assert');
|
|
const fixtures = require('../common/fixtures');
|
|
const path = require('path');
|
|
|
|
const fixturesRequire = require(
|
|
fixtures.path('module-extension-over-directory', 'inner'));
|
|
|
|
assert.strictEqual(
|
|
fixturesRequire,
|
|
require(fixtures.path('module-extension-over-directory', 'inner.js')),
|
|
'test-require-extension-over-directory failed to import fixture' +
|
|
' requirements'
|
|
);
|
|
|
|
const fakePath = [
|
|
fixtures.path('module-extension-over-directory', 'inner'),
|
|
'fake',
|
|
'..',
|
|
].join(path.sep);
|
|
const fixturesRequireDir = require(fakePath);
|
|
|
|
assert.strictEqual(
|
|
fixturesRequireDir,
|
|
require(fixtures.path('module-extension-over-directory', 'inner/')),
|
|
'test-require-extension-over-directory failed to import fixture' +
|
|
' requirements'
|
|
);
|